I don't think your kitty would enjoy being in a crate or having to travel in a car. Cats are not like dogs, and most cats freak when they are put in a carrier in the car and taken somewhere. I don't think this is something that you can train a cat to enjoy--especially a feral. It would be best if you keep her at home while you're gone. Do you have other pets at home? You can use automatic food and water dispensers and have someone stop by the house once a day to change the litter and put out fresh water. I used to leave my indoor cats alone for a few days at a time when I had to travel and did this.
